China News Service, September 9th. According to the WeChat official account of the Chinese Embassy in Niger, the global new crown pneumonia epidemic is still very severe and the risk of cross-infection in international travel is high. It is recommended that Chinese citizens continue to insist on "non-essential, non-urgent, and non-travel". ", try to avoid long-distance or cross-border travel.

  In order to protect the health and safety of the vast number of compatriots at home and abroad, according to relevant domestic regulations, from September 8th (including the day), the Chinese Embassy in Niger will implement new requirements for passengers who really need to fly to China from Niger.

If the notices and supplementary explanations related to the health code application issued earlier are inconsistent with this notice, this notice shall prevail.

1. Pre-departure testing requirements

  All passengers who intend to depart from Niger for China must undergo a "dual test", that is, nucleic acid test and serum antibody IgM and IgG test at the testing agency designated by the embassy within 48 hours before the flight.

2. How to apply for a health code

  (1) Chinese citizens, please apply for a health code through the WeChat Epidemic Prevention Health Code International Mini Program.

For foreign citizens, please visit the website: https://hrhk.cs.mfa.gov.cn/H5/ to enter the login interface, use the mailbox to register an account, and fill in the information item by item to apply for a health code.

  (2) Please be sure to fill in all the matters truthfully and upload:

  1. Nucleic acid and serum antibody IgM, IgG test report;

  2. Air ticket or itinerary for the whole journey to China;

  3. Passport data page;

  4. Residence permits in Niger (such as visas, residence permits);

  5. Proof of vaccination;

  6. 21-day pre-departure isolation management certificate (for enterprises and project personnel) or isolation statement (for individual overseas Chinese).

  The embassy will review the health code as soon as possible after receiving the test report, including weekends and holidays.

Please wait patiently for the review results, and do not call or email for inquiries, so as not to occupy work resources, interfere with the review progress, and ultimately affect the itinerary of yourself and others.

If you are unable to obtain the green code, please pay attention to the embassy’s comments in the mini program and supplement relevant materials accordingly.

Niger's network is volatile, and some materials may not be uploaded successfully. Please confirm that all materials are successfully uploaded before submitting.

3. Vaccination personnel apply for health code

  (1) Those who have completed all doses of vaccination can apply for a health code 14 days after vaccination. Please fill in the vaccination status and upload the vaccination certificate.

  (2) Those who have not completed all doses of vaccination, or who have completed two doses of inactivated vaccine within the same day, shall be deemed to have not completed the vaccination.

In principle, applicants should complete all doses of vaccination 14 days before applying for a health code.

If the replanting cannot be completed, and any indicator of the test result is positive, please refer to the following procedures for persons with a history of infection to apply for a health code.

  (3) If you are infected after vaccination, please refer to the following procedures for persons with a history of infection to apply for a health code.

  (4) If the person with a history of infection completes vaccination after healed, it is necessary to apply for a health code in accordance with the following procedures for persons with a history of infection at least 14 days after the completion of vaccination.

4. Persons with a history of infection apply for a health code

  People who have been diagnosed with new coronary pneumonia or have not been diagnosed but have tested positive for any of nucleic acid, IgM, and IgG antibodies (except for positive IgM or IgG antibodies due to the new coronavirus vaccine), if you really need to apply for a health code to go to China, please follow the following Procedure:

  (1) After recovery, please perform two nucleic acid tests at the testing agency designated by the embassy at least 3 days before you plan to board the plane (at least 24 hours apart), and perform lung CT or CT at a local qualified hospital X-ray examination (such as Niger General Hospital or National Hospital).

  (2) Before boarding the plane, if the test result is positive and the test result is found to be positive for the first time (except for vaccinated persons), the date of the test result shall be regarded as the time of diagnosis.

Please cancel the itinerary and treat in time. After recovery, follow the procedure for people with a history of infection and start to apply for a health code again.

  (3) Pregnant women and other people who are not suitable for CT or X-ray examinations, please send an email to consulate_ner@mfa.gov.cn for consultation at least one month before the itinerary.

5. Relevant personnel apply for health code

  (1) Corporate personnel

  All corporate personnel (including central enterprises, state-owned enterprises, private enterprises, joint ventures, etc.) who depart from Niger to China on commercial flights must implement 21-day isolation closed-loop management, and the company will issue a certificate that the personnel flying to China have been quarantined for 21 days. The certificate must include the information of the person going to China (name, passport number, local and domestic mobile phone number), quarantine period and location, health status during quarantine, the signature of the person in charge of the company, and the company seal.

  (2) Close contacts and persons with suspected symptoms

  People who have close contact with confirmed cases, suspected cases, asymptomatic infections, people with suspected symptoms such as fever, cough, diarrhea, or those who have been denied boarding by the airline due to high body temperature, suspected symptoms, etc., should be quarantined and healthy for 14 days monitor.

Nucleic acid tests were carried out on the first 1, 4, and 7 days of the monitoring period, and the results were all negative. After the isolation, you can apply for a health code with a negative test certificate for nucleic acid and serum IgM antibodies within 48 hours before boarding.

Please also upload the 3 nucleic acid negative reports during the health test.

If a positive nucleic acid test result occurs during the monitoring period, please seek medical treatment in time. After recovery, you must apply for a health code in accordance with the procedures for persons with a history of infection.

Six, other instructions

  (1) The "health code" in this notice refers to the green code with the HS logo (applicable to Chinese citizens) and the green code with the HDC logo (applicable to foreign citizens).

Only for boarding.

  (2) The "within 48 hours before boarding" in this notice is calculated from the date of testing and sampling, and is not accurate to the hour.

For example, if a passenger boarded the plane on September 8, he should submit a "dual inspection" report with a sampling date from September 6th (inclusive) to September 8th.

  (3) The embassy and the government of Niger designated the only nucleic acid testing and antibody testing agency as the Niger Health and Medical Research Center (Cermès).

7. Please read this notice carefully for those who intend to go to China

  Persons planning to go to China are requested to read this notice carefully to prevent delays in the itinerary due to failure to complete the quarantine, testing, upload relevant materials, or fail to carefully check the information filled in as required.

  (1) Since Niger does not have direct flights to China, please start from Niger with only one transit to China.

In principle, the embassy does not accept applications for health codes from other countries who are transiting to Niger.

  (2) The green code issued by the embassy is only for passengers to take the flight to the transit country.

Please understand and abide by the boarding requirements of the airline you plan to take, the health code review and issuance requirements of the Chinese embassy in the intended transit place, and the transit immigration policy in advance, so as to avoid boarding in Nepal and blocked transit in the transit place, which may affect your itinerary and Travel safety.
